Man United vs. Arsenal: The decline of a rivalry
It was once the most iconic fixture in the Premier League, a match that could rival El Clasico in rank and superiority. Other domestic clubs would look on in wonder to watch Roy Keane and Patrick Vieira commence battle in what was always a title-deciding encounter. It was the match that defined the new Premier League era, so why does it already feel like a matchup for the nostalgic among us? Maybe it’s because the players who made this fixture great in the first place have now retired. However the rivalry was sustained for over 15 years, only one club men Paul Scholes and Ryan Giggs went the distance with this rivalry.
